In this article we show how the problem of neural text generation can be constructively reformulated in terms of transitions between the states of a finite-state machine.
- This framework leads to an efficient approach to guiding text generation with regular expressions and context-free grammars by allowing the construction of an index over a language model's vocabulary.
- The approach is model agnostic, allows one to enforce domain-specific knowledge and constraints, and enables the construction of reliable interfaces by guaranteeing the structure of the generated text.
- It adds little overhead to the token sequence generation process and significantly outperforms existing solutions.
